Job Requirements and Preferences :Basic Qualifications :Minimum Degree Required :Bachelor DegreeMinimum Years of Experience :7 year(s)Preferred Qualifications :Certification(s) Preferred :Guidewire and Scrum Master CertificationPreferred Knowledge/Skills :Demonstrates intimate abilities and/or a proven record of success in managing projects related to and/or leveraging one or more of the following areas related to systems configurations within the Insurance industry, including:

Guidewire Policy Center, Billing Center, Claim Center, Contact Center and Portal;

GOSU, Guidewire Event and Rules Framework and object oriented programming;

JAVA scriptwriting, emphasizing hosting and consuming web services that leverage Java;

Web service hosting and consuming, using Guidewire studio toolkits;

XML Coding;

AEN and code repository such as Clear Case, SVN, TFS; and,

Cogent communication, facilitation, and presentation to and/or for all levels of industry audiences, clients and internal staff and management.
